Clinical trial
Role of Local Skin Incision Infiltration by Oxytocin On Wound Healing of Caesarean Section Scar in Primiparous Women A Double Blind Randomized Controlled Study
Name
Assem Anour
Description
caesarean section rate in Egypt has reached about 60% between primgravidae.
Wound complications are of the most common morbidities following cesarean section. The prevalence of wound infection and disruption after cesarean has been reported as 3-15%, averagely speaking 6% and 2-42% in various studies.
These complications affect mother's quality of life due to stress, anxiety, delay in mother's ability and health recovery

Eligibility criteria
Inclusion Criteria:
* Primigravidae women,
* Age group from 20- 35 years old.
* Gestational age 37-41 weeks, and
* Elective caesarean section due to obstetrics indication.
* The patient signed an Informed Consent Form authorizing their inclusion
Exclusion Criteria:
* Multiparous women,
* Assisted vaginal delivery,
* Normal vaginal delivery,
* Emergency caesarean section,
* Preterm pre labour rupture of membrane,
* Primiparous women with age above 35 years old,
* Primiparous women with known connective tissue disease and
* Women suffering from chronic diseases such as diabetes, hypertension, cardiovascular diseases, psychiatric diseases, cancer
* Smoking Women
